Transaction dc93fa2528f33b42feeb30ec4811a26075e842512cbe46139e8d1b9949c5ab3f

1 Input
2 Outputs
  • dc93fa2528f33b42feeb30ec4811a26075e842512cbe46139e8d1b9949c5ab3f:0
  • value  680668
    address  15NkmWjVbefu489fiBKyrTq22CnnpiNMY8
  • dc93fa2528f33b42feeb30ec4811a26075e842512cbe46139e8d1b9949c5ab3f:1
  • value  1037774607
    address  3CcF942kYVRotGrfYQxD4QNn4aKVywpRxb